Pedro Dias, a former Googler, posted on Twitter this line "Doing SEO means either the website, or the search engine, or both, are not dealing effectively--and, to some extent, efficiently--with the web as they should." In which, Gary Illyes from Google responded "Or both are doing well, but the website owner is talked into something they don't actually need."

How should I read into the response from Gary Illyes from Google?

Do web sites that are effective and efficient with the web really need SEO? What does it mean to be effective and efficient with the web?

How should I read into this and interpret this or should I just leave it as is and you guys can do that yourself?

Are SEOs needed for really solid web sites?
